Secondary Supply Teachers Needed – Southampton and Surrounding Areas

Position: Secondary Supply Teachers
Location: Southampton and Surrounding Areas
Pay: £110 - £140 per day (depending on experience)
Hours: 08:15 - 15:30

About the Role:
Supply Desk is seeking enthusiastic and adaptable Secondary Supply Teachers to work in schools across Southampton and nearby areas. Starting from September 2024, you will be responsible for covering classes during teacher absences, with lesson plans provided. Confidence in managing classroom behaviour and the ability to teach a variety of subjects are key. We offer regular work across multiple schools, with a guaranteed pay scheme to provide financial stability.

Location Coverage:
We are looking for supply teachers based in Southampton and surrounding areas, including Eastleigh, Totton, and Romsey.

Ideal Candidates Will:
• Be exceptional classroom professionals with a thorough understanding of the Secondary curriculum.
• Have experience teaching across Key Stage 3 and Key Stage 4.
• Be confident covering multiple subjects (a subject specialism is advantageous).
• Demonstrate commitment, professionalism, and excellent communication skills.
• Hold Qualified Teacher Status (QTS), or be a Newly Qualified Teacher (NQT) or Early Career Teacher (ECT).
• Be prepared to work in schools with diverse classroom settings and varying behaviour management needs.
• Have a DBS on the Update Service or be willing to obtain one.

Benefits Include:
• Competitive daily rates of £110-£140, depending on experience.
• Opportunities for professional development through Supply Desk.
• Contributory pension scheme.
• Flexible work schedule, with morning availability and at least 1-2 days per week expected.
